Ingredients List
- 1 cup (224g) unsalted butter, room temperature
- 3/4 cup (155g) granulated sugar
- 1 large egg
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1 tsp almond extract
- 2 1/4 cups (293g) all-purpose flour
- 1/2 tsp salt
- Red gel icing color, optional
- Green gel icing color, optional
- Sprinkles

How to make Step-by-Step
1. Preheat Oven
Preheat oven to 350°F (180°C). Line baking sheets with silicone baking mats. Avoid parchment paper as the cookie dough needs to stick to the surface for pressing.
2. Cream Butter and Sugar
Cream the butter and sugar in a large mixer bowl on medium speed until light in color and fluffy, about 3-4 minutes.
3. Add Egg
Add the egg to the mixture and mix until well combined.
4. Add Flavorings
Add the vanilla extract and almond extract, mixing until combined.
5. Combine Dry Ingredients
Add the flour and salt to the mixture. Mix until just combined. Remove from the mixer and finish combining with a rubber spatula if needed. Do not over-mix.
6. Color the Dough (Optional)
If you want colored cookies, divide dough into parts. Use gel icing color to tint each part, adding small amounts as needed.
7. Fill the Cookie Press
Add one color of the dough to your cookie press, following the directions for your specific press.
8. Press Cookies
Hold the cookie press perpendicular to your cookie sheet and press out the cookies. They can be placed fairly close since they don’t spread much.
9. Decorate
If desired, decorate the cookies with sprinkles.
10. Bake
Bake cookies for 5-8 minutes. For softer cookies, stick to 5 minutes. Adjust based on your oven.
11. Cool Down
Remove from the oven and cool on baking sheets for 4-5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
12. Store
Store cookies in an airtight container for up to about 1 week.

FAQs
Can I use margarine instead of butter?
Yes, but it may affect the flavor and texture.How do I know when the cookies are done?
They should be set but still soft in the center.Can I freeze the dough?
Yes, you can freeze the dough for up to 3 months. Just thaw before using.What should I do if I don’t have a cookie press?
You can use a piping bag or simply roll the dough into balls and flatten them slightly.
